Poetic Weaponry
I lashed them with my tongue
The paper got all wet
I lashed them with ink
They turned blue
I lashed them with words
They slowed their retreat
Read more slowly
Smirked at the irony
Flinched at the pain
Wept at the happiness
While touching its sadness
My words are razor sharp
Some splitting hairs
Others cutting more deeply
All part of my poetic Kata
Smooth movements
Vibrant consequences
Warriors all
Both those who write
And those who read
Seeking peace
Between swords and pens
